Aluminum Containers (Recycling - Commingled Bottles and Cans) Rinse thoroughly (no residue allowed) and commingle with other bottles and cans.
Aluminum Pie Plates, Trays and Foil (Recycling - Commingled Bottles and Cans) Rinse thoroughly (no residue allowed) and commingle with other bottles and cans.
Glass Containers (Recycling - Commingled Bottles and Cans) Remove lids, rinse the glass and commingle with other bottles and cans. Do not put metal lids back onto glass bottles and jars.
Plastic #1 (PETE) Bottles (Recycling - Commingled Bottles and Cans) Empty, rinse and commingle with other bottles and cans. Do not put caps/lids back onto bottles. Put caps/lids into the garbage.
Plastic #1 (PETE) Food/Bev. Containers (Recycling - Commingled Bottles and Cans) Empty, rinse and commingle with other bottles and cans. Do not put caps/lids back onto containers. Put caps/lids into the garbage.
Plastic #2 (HDPE) Bottles (Recycling - Commingled Bottles and Cans) Empty, rinse and commingle with other bottles and cans. Do not put caps/lids back onto bottles. Put caps/lids into the garbage.
Plastic #2 (HDPE) Food/Bev. Containers (Recycling - Commingled Bottles and Cans) Empty, rinse and commingle with other bottles and cans. Do not put caps/lids back onto containers. Put caps/lids into the garbage.
Plastic #5 (PP) Food/Bev. Containers (Recycling - Commingled Bottles and Cans) Empty, rinse and commingle with other bottles and cans. Do not put caps/lids back onto containers. Put caps/lids into the garbage.
Polyboard/Drink Boxes (Recycling - Commingled Bottles and Cans) Empty, rinse and commingle with other bottles and cans..
Steel (Tin) Containers (Recycling - Commingled Bottles and Cans) Empty, rinse and commingle with other bottles and cans. Aerosol cans must be empty. Remove plastic cap/lids, and put them into the garbage.
Brown Paper Bags (Recycling - Commingled Paper) Commingle with other paper recyclables only if clean.
Chipboard/Paperboard (Recycling - Commingled Paper) Commingle with other paper recyclables. Flatten all boxes. Include beverage carriers, cereal, pasta and facial tissue boxes, paper towel rolls.
Corrugated Cardboard (Recycling - Commingled Paper) Flatten and mix with other paper recyclables, and do not bundle or tie. When bringing to recycling center, must be separate.
Mixed Office Paper (Recycling - Commingled Paper) Mix with other paper recyclables.
Newspaper (Recycling - Commingled Paper) Mix with other paper recyclables, and do not tie or bundle.
Other Paper/Mag./JunkMail (Recycling - Commingled Paper) Mix with other paper recyclables.
Telephone Books (Recycling - Commingled Paper) Also includes paperback or softcover books. Do not include hardcover books.
Brush/Tree Parts (Recycling) Nothing over 6" in diameter or 6 feet in length.
Christmas Trees (Recycling) Collected curbside January. Remove all decorations and no tree bags or stands.
Leaves (Recycling) Bagged in paper bags or placed in rigid containers.
Scrap Metal (Recycling)
Metal Appliances (Recycling) Bulky items including stoves, other appliances. Refrigerators and air conditioners must have freon removed by licensed appliance dealer prior to putting out for curbside pickup.
